Yamaha Corporation of America Recall of Synthesizers Recall Alert U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ission Office of Information and Public Affairs Washington, DC 20207 November 29, 2005 Alert #06-513 CPSC, Yamaha Corporation of America Announces Recall of Synthesizers The following product safety recall was conducted voluntarily by the firm in cooperation with the CPSC. Consumers should stop using recalled products immediately unless otherwise instructed. It is illegal to resell or attempt to resell a recalled consumer product. Name of Product: S90 ES Synthesizer Units: About 1,100 Distributor: Yamaha Corporation of America, of Buena Park, Calif. Hazard: Unit could emit loud "white noise" when turned off and turned on again under high temperature conditions, which could possibly damage a consumer's hearing. Incidents/Injuries: None reported. Description: The S90 ES Synthesizer is black with a black and white keyboard. "S90 ES" and "Yamaha" are written on the front of the synthesizer. Sold at: Musical instrument retailers and dealers from August 2005 through October 2005 for a Manufacturer's Suggested Retail Price of $2,599. Manufactured in: Japan Remedy: Yamaha will contact each customer to arrange for a repair or replacement at no cost to the customer. Consumer Contact: Call Yamaha toll-free at (800) 975-4029 between 8:30 a.m. and 5 p.m. PT Monday through Friday.
